单选题Young people like to form groups. If you are not up to their standard, you will not be accepted into their group. And if you are an inner- going person and you are very shy, you may not dare to talk to others. Then what should you do? You should take the first step. Don't wait until others come to talk to you. You should go to them and say "Hello" first. Then you will start a conversation. If you share some interests, you will become very close friends. You should also keep an eye of personal interest of others. Being interested in others will show that you care about them. A boy named David, for example, is very successful in making friends. He says, "I have a real love for people and I take an active interest in others." He adds, "One of the biggest things is to know that person's name. Others are impressed that you care enough to remember their names. Because of this they may share some experience or problem with you. And the friendship starts to build." True, taking an interest in others is the key to starting friendship. When you want to make friends with someone, you should not pretend to be someone else. If you pretend to be better than you really are, you will lose him or her when they find out.
